Question

2) A truss is a structure made of members 1800 joined at their ends. For the truss- shown in the figure, the forces in the nine members are determined by sol ing the following system of nine equa F+ co(4881- sin(48.81")F, +5-0 -cos(48.81.)F, + F,-0 -si(48.81 +-1800, F-00s(48.81°)Fs -1200, -F-sio(48.81F-sin(45) - 0,(4-1500, Write the equations in matrix form and use MATLAB to deternine the forces in the members. A positive force means tensile force and a negative force means compressive force. Display the results in a table where the first colum displays the member number and the second column displays the corespond- ing force 3)
